Common Questions

Why is lead and asbestos testing required before you tear out my wet drywall?

Homes in Poquoson City Center average a 1979 construction year, which falls after the 1974 lead/asbestos cutoff. However, EPA RRP regulations mandate lead-safe practices for any pre-1978 component. The Poquoson Building Inspections Department requires verified test results before issuing demolition permits. Proceeding without this compliance exposes you to significant regulatory fines and health liabilities.

What is the first thing I should do when I discover a major water leak?

Immediately shut off the main water supply valve. This is the critical first step in 'loss of use' mitigation. For residents near Poquoson Municipal Park, rapid utility isolation minimizes the volume of Category 3 intrusion from potential storm surge backflow. Then contact your utility provider to secure the exterior service. This action is the baseline for all subsequent restoration work.

Does insurance treat all flood water in Poquoson the same way?

No. Poquoson's Zone AE designation means tidal inundation is classified as Category 3 'black water,' a severe health hazard. This differs categorically from clean supply line breaks. Why does my Poquoson home feel dry to the touch but still have a high moisture reading?

Surface dryness is deceptive. A 'dry' feel doesn't meet the IICRC S500 structural drying standard for Poquoson City Center, which requires achieving a psychrometric equilibrium of ~40 Grains Per Pound (GPP) at 70°F. This addresses vapor pressure within wall cavities and subflooring. In our coastal climate, failing to meet this GPP target guarantees residual moisture migration and hidden damage.
